01
Start It Up!
Episode 121st January 2003
The audition stops for this episode & the number of people there & the number of people going to Hollywood are:9,000 in New York with 35 going to Hollywood
6,000 in Miami with 20 going to Hollywood
6,000 in Austin with 36 going to Hollywood
02
Part Deux
Episode 222nd January 2003
The audtion stops & # of people going to Hollywood are:
11,000 in LA with 45 going to Hollywood
6,000 in Detroit with 22 going to Hollywood

Two By Two They March To The Finals
Episode 1326th February 2003
Two more move on to the Top Ten. Also, those contestants who will be performing in the "wild card" show were announced in this episode. Simon Cowell also promised a twist coming in the "wild card" show, which he claims will be better than the "twist" in the final episode of Joe Millionaire.
